    Still an interesting 53 nickel; value wise as the guys mention above due to the condition.

    Appears to be the near or close design variety (the 9 in the date & the leaf before '5 cents' are closer to the edge of the coin), also a SF (shoulder fold) based on the shoulder fold on the queen and the I font in DEI.
    There's also a water line variety (water lines in front of the beaver above the curved water line), this one appears to be 2 line but hard to be sure from the photo.

    The 3 line variety is rare.
    (from The book of Canadian Coins and their Varieties)
